(Save £8.75)
Regular price was £35
1 review
6 reviews
(Save £6.50)
Regular price was £32
46 reviews
(Save £10.50)
(Save £7)
(Save £16)
Regular price was £80
196 reviews
(Save £17.50)
Regular price was £48
2 reviews
210 reviews
380 reviews
203 reviews
(Save £11)
Regular price was £18
22 reviews
244 reviews
(Save £20)
38 reviews
190 reviews
34 reviews
(Save £9.75)
20 reviews
15 reviews
(Save £24)
96 reviews